‘D’de?’ Simon blinked. Then he blinked again.

If this is the afterlife, he thought, no wonder the undead are angry.

‘H’y, d’de! W’s y’r n’me?’ Simon couldn’t really hear the talker too well. The cause might have been the warm liquid pooling in his ears.

‘Am I…Am I dead?’ He managed to croak out, with enormous effort. The figure appeared to laugh and shook its head, a stream of incomprehensible language streaming from it. A second figure stormed over, took one look at Simon, and started shouting at the first figure. The two seemed to be engaged in a raging debate, while from Simon’s point of view, the figures continuously got fuzzier and less audible. The second figure seemed to notice, as he shouted for a third figure who ran over. After a couple more seconds of discussion between the three figures, the third one produced a hypodermic syringe from a bag and stuck it in Simon’s arm. There was a tingling sensation, then a feeling as if someone was pouring molten lava into Simon’s veins spread up his body. He let out a loud scream, and then-

- and then suddenly realised that he didn’t hurt so much. He could no longer feel blood in his mouth, for a start.

‘You okay, mate?’ The third figure was now kneeling beside Simon, dressed in some sort of military uniform. He had short, cropped blond hair and a fair amount of uneven stubble.

‘Yes, thank you.’ Simon said. His voice was still hoarse, so the words came out via a coughing fit. When he’d finished, he looked back up at the strange man who’d helped him. ‘What did you do to my arm?’ The man grinned, producing the empty hypodermic.
